Family-Friendly 7-Day Itinerary in Kashmir

Saturday, December 30: Arrival in Srinagar

Start your trip in the capital city of Srinagar. In the morning, take a relaxing shikara ride on Dal Lake, surrounded by beautiful snow-capped mountains. In the afternoon, visit the Mughal Gardens, such as Shalimar Bagh and Nishat Bagh, known for their stunning terraced lawns and vibrant flowerbeds. As the evening sets in, explore the local markets to experience the vibrant culture of Kashmir.

  • Dal Lake Shikara ride: Cost varies, 2-3 hours
  • Mughal Gardens: Entrance fee approximately $2, 2-3 hours
  • Local Markets: No cost, 2-3 hours
Sunday, December 31: Gulmarg

Embark on a day trip to Gulmarg, a picturesque hill station. In the morning, enjoy skiing or snowboarding in the snow-covered slopes of Gulmarg. After a thrilling day on the slopes, savor a hot cup of Kahwa, a traditional Kashmiri tea, at a local café. In the evening, take a gondola ride to the Apharwat Peak for breathtaking views of the surrounding mountains.

  • Skiing/Snowboarding: Equipment rental and passes approximately $50, 4-5 hours
  • Kahwa at a local café: Cost varies, 1 hour
  • Gondola Ride: Cost varies, 2-3 hours
Monday, January 1: Pahalgam

Head to Pahalgam, a scenic town known for its beautiful valleys and rivers. In the morning, visit Betaab Valley, named after the Bollywood movie "Betaab" filmed here. Enjoy a picnic amidst the lush greenery and snow-capped peaks. In the afternoon, explore the quaint town and visit the famous Amarnath Cave. End the day with a leisurely stroll along the Lidder River.

  • Betaab Valley: Entrance fee approximately $2, 3-4 hours
  • Amarnath Cave: Entrance fee approximately $5, 2-3 hours
  • Lidder River Walk: No cost, 1-2 hours
Tuesday, January 2: Sonamarg

Take a day trip to Sonamarg, also known as the "Meadow of Gold." In the morning, embark on a thrilling horse ride through the scenic meadows and gushing rivers. Afterward, visit the Thajiwas Glacier, where you can enjoy snow activities like sledging and skiing. In the evening, immerse yourself in the breathtaking beauty of the Himalayan landscape.

  • Horse Ride: Cost varies, 3-4 hours
  • Thajiwas Glacier: Entrance fee approximately $3, 2-3 hours
  • Exploring Himalayan Landscape: No cost, 2-3 hours
Wednesday, January 3: Srinagar - Local Experiences

Discover the local experiences in Srinagar. In the morning, visit the Hazratbal Shrine, a renowned Muslim shrine with beautiful architecture. Afterward, explore the historic Shankaracharya Temple, perched on a hilltop, offering panoramic views of the city. Spend the afternoon enjoying a traditional Kashmiri Wazwan, a multi-course meal consisting of delicious local delicacies. In the evening, witness the enchanting sunset at Dal Lake.

  • Hazratbal Shrine: No cost, 1-2 hours
  • Shankaracharya Temple: No cost, 1-2 hours
  • Kashmiri Wazwan: Cost varies, 2-3 hours
  • Sunset at Dal Lake: No cost, 1-2 hours
Thursday, January 4: Dachigam National Park

Embark on a wildlife adventure at Dachigam National Park. In the morning, go for a jeep safari to spot various species of deer, bears, and endangered Kashmiri Stags. Afterward, enjoy a serene picnic amidst the picturesque surroundings. Spend the afternoon hiking along the trails, basking in the natural beauty. End the day with a visit to Harwan Garden, known for its stunning views of the mountains.

  • Jeep Safari: Cost varies, 4-5 hours
  • Picnic in the Park: Cost varies, 2-3 hours
  • Hiking in Dachigam National Park: No cost, 2-3 hours
  • Harwan Garden: Entrance fee approximately $2, 1-2 hours
Friday, January 5: Departure

On your last day, take some time to explore the vibrant local markets for souvenirs. Purchase traditional Kashmiri handicrafts, such as Pashmina shawls and hand-woven carpets. Bid farewell to the stunning landscapes and warm hospitality of Kashmir as you head to the airport for your departure.

  • Shopping for Souvenirs: Cost varies, 2-3 hours

Hidden Gems and Local Favorites

While exploring Kashmir, don't miss the opportunity to visit the quaint village of Aru Valley. Surrounded by snow-capped peaks and verdant meadows, it offers a peaceful retreat. Enjoy horse rides, trekking, and camping amidst nature. Another hidden gem is the Manasbal Lake, known for its tranquility and bird-watching opportunities. It provides a serene escape from the bustling tourist spots, perfect for a family outing.
